Enterprise Architect (Marketing) – National Salary up to £87,100. London Salary up to £120,600.
Aviva has an opening for an Enterprise Architect to join our UK team. Reporting directly to the Head of Architecture (Customer & Marketing), you will define and lead on technology direction for our Marketing & Social Media strategy, while also looking across the Group in line with our customer centric “One Aviva” strategy.
Aviva operates a “smart working” policy meaning that we spend approximately half of our time working in an office this role is based in, London, Bristol, Norwich, or York.
A bit about the job:
Accountable for developing & maintaining technology strategy and roadmaps for Aviva’s existing & developing MarTech estate, working closely with senior representatives from our best-in-class business areas as well as taking a broad view across Aviva, you will work with a broad variety of research organisations and suppliers to understand technology trends and select the right foundations for Aviva.
The role will focus on the value that architecture can provide to our customers and the organisation, across technologies, processes, and capability changes, with specific alignment to marketing capabilities, in support of a change portfolio in both B2C and B2B domains. We believe that this is a real opportunity for someone to put their stamp on Aviva’s direction, while receiving robust support and investment from our senior leadership.
As a member of our Global Architecture team, the role benefits from being part of an Aviva-wide architecture and technology community with regular events, external connections, and a focus on supporting and enabling personal development.

Skills and experience we’re looking for:

  • Strong Enterprise Architecture skills, with demonstrable coverage of marketing technology, strategy, roadmaps. Deep knowledge of Adobe technologies an advantage.
  • Recent and deep experience in relevant technologies, including product vendor roadmaps.
  • Track record of operating at senior levels within a large, regulated business, ideally within Financial Services.
  • Financial competence to support development of investment propositions and to inform key design decisions.
  • Ability to think long-term strategically and operationally - anticipating future trends/needs.
